Transaction 95beef48231c40153f70f089d4b5e2324a24fb61b36aa3ecf2aaa5fd99863868

1 Input
2 Outputs
  • 95beef48231c40153f70f089d4b5e2324a24fb61b36aa3ecf2aaa5fd99863868:0
  • value  127942
    address  16H4bLvWcC6anVnVY5xMxFcFUjJs1CasZ3
  • 95beef48231c40153f70f089d4b5e2324a24fb61b36aa3ecf2aaa5fd99863868:1
  • value  62413976
    address  33WswvHHQMVYUQQiuoN4MYXRrjTh8zuKbq